Metabolism of abscisic acid in two contrasting rice genotypes submitted to recurrent water deficit.
Physiologia plantarum - 1 Jun 2021
Auler Priscila Ariane, Nogueira do Amaral Marcelo, Rossatto Tatiana, Lopez Crizel Rosane, Milech Cristini, Clasen Chaves Fabio, Maia Souza Gustavo, Bolacel Braga Eugenia Jacira
Abstract excerpt
Drought is the main constrain for crops worldwide, however, the effects of recurrent water deficit remain still hidden. We analysed two rice genotypes, 'BRS-Querência' (lowlands) and 'AN-Cambará' (uplands), after 7 days of recurrent drought followed by 24 h of rehydration, hypothesising that genotypes grown in regions with different water availabilities respond differently to water deficits, and that a previous...
